| Power |
Battery Form Factor |
InfoLITHIUM M |
| Usable Battery Types |
InfoLITHIUM M |
| Batteries Included |
NP-FM50 |
| Battery Charger Included |
Yes |
| Connectivity |
Video Out |
Yes |
| Video Mode Switchable |
Yes |
| Video Usable as Viewfinder |
Yes |
| External Connections |
USB 1.1 |
| Included Software |
MGI PhotoSuite 8.1 (Windows), PhotoSuite SE v1.1 (Mac), Videowave IIISE (Windows), Sony SPVD-004 USB driver (Mac/Windows) |
| OS Compatibility |
Windows, Mac (limited) |
| Image Storage |
Usable Memory Types |
Memory Stick |
| Memory Included (MB) |
8.0 |
| Uncompressed Format |
TIFF |
| CCD Raw Format |
No |
| Compressed Format |
JPEG, GIF |
| Movie File Format |
MPEG |
| Image Capture |
Image Resolution |
2048x1536, 2048x1360, 1600x1200, 1280x960, 640x480 |
| Movie Resolution |
160x120, 80x72 |
| Aspect Ratio |
4:3, 3:2 |
| CCD Sensor (Megapixels) |
3.34 |
| CCD Size (inches) |
1/1.8" |
| Movie Audio |
Yes |
| Quality Levels |
3 |
| Display |
Optical Viewfinder |
Yes |
| Optical VF Type |
Real Image |
| Optical VF Accuracy |
81% |
| LCD Viewfinder |
Yes |
| LCD VF Accuracy |
97% |
| LCD Size (inches) |
1.8 |
| LCD Resolution (pixels) |
123000 |
| Flash |
Internal Flash |
Yes |
| No of Flash Modes |
4 |
| Flash Modes |
Auto, Forced, Off, Red Eye |
| Flash Range Default ISO (meters) |
3.0 |
| Flash Range Description |
1 - 9.8 ft (0.3 - 3.0 m) |
| Ext Flash |
Yes |
| Ext Flash Connection |
Proprietary |
| Performance Timing |
Startup Time |
7.3 seconds |
| Shutdown Time |
4.8 seconds |
| Play -> Record |
1.5 seconds |
| Record -> Play (max res) |
7.3 seconds |
| Record -> Play (min res) |
1.7 seconds |
| Shutter Lag, Man. Focus |
0.5 seconds |
| Shutter Lag, Prefocus |
0.2 seconds |
| Cycle Time Max Res |
3.4 seconds |
| Cycle Time Min Res |
2.3 seconds |
| Buffer Frames, Max Res |
2 |
| Continuous Mode Rate (fps) |
1.0 |
| Download speed, KB/second |
369.0 |
| General |
Model Number |
S75 |
| Camera Format |
Compact |
| Currently Manufactured |
No |
| Retail Price |
$699.00 |
| Street Price |
$379.00 |
| Price Update Date |
2004-04-15 |
| Date Available |
2001-04-15 |
| Remote Control |
No |
| Tripod Mount |
Yes |
| Tripod Mount Material |
Metal |
| Weight |
423 g
14.8 oz |
| Weight With Batteries? |
Yes |
| Size |
125 x 52 x 65 mm
4.9 x 2.0 x 2.6 in |
| Warranty in Months |
12 |
| Lens |
Focal Length (35mm equivalent) |
34 - 102 mm |
| Zoom Ratio |
3.00x |
| Digital Zoom |
Yes |
| Digital Zoom Values |
2x |
| Auto Focus |
Yes |
| Auto Focus Assist Light? |
Yes |
| Auto Focus Min Illum |
0.0100 |
| Manual Focus |
Yes |
| Manual Focus Steps |
13 |
| Normal Focus Range |
50 cm to Infinity
20.4 in to Infinity |
| Macro Focus Range |
4 - 50 cm
1.6 - 20.4 in |
| Min Macro Area |
58 x 44 mm
2.3 x 1.7 in |
| Min Aperture |
f/8.0 |
| Max Aperture |
f/2.0 |
| Lens Thread |
52 mm |
| Exposure |
ISO Settings |
100, 200, 400 |
| ISO Rating Max |
400 |
| Number of White Balance Settings |
4 |
| White Balance Settings |
Auto, Daylight, Tungsten, Manual |
| Manual White Balance |
Yes |
| Longest Shutter Time |
8 |
| Shortest Shutter Time |
1/1000 |
| Exp Adj Range |
2.0 EV |
| Exp Adj Step Size |
0.33 EV |
| Metering Modes |
Center Weighted, Spot |
| Spot Metering |
Yes |
| Aperture Priority |
Yes |
| Shutter Priority |
Yes |
| Full Manual Exposure |
Yes |
| Self Timer |
10 |
